Dunno if this helps anyone but I found a list of Honda throttle bodies and sizes
b18c1 60
b18c spec R 62
b18a 58
b18b 60
b16a SiR 58
b16a Sir2 / b16a2 60
b16a3 58
b20b/z 60
f20c 62
d15b7 56
d16a6 55
d16y7 56
d16y8 56
d16z6 56
ZC 55
d16a1 55
d16a8 55
h22a / h23a 60
f22 / f23 60

Found in a PM from 8-9 months ago4thgenphil wrote:the s2k TB is the same size as the atr one but opens up into a slightly bigger taper and sits a little differently on the manifold, if you already have an atr TB and manifold i would just use that as you will get no real gains from using the s2k one, i only did as it was gas flowed .
